Understanding HDMI and Its Importance

HDMI, or High-Definition Multimedia Interface, is a standard for transmitting digital video and audio from an HDMI source (like your laptop) to a compatible display (like a TV or monitor) without losing quality.

Why Use HDMI?

There are several reasons to use HDMI:

  • High Quality: HDMI supports high-definition video and multi-channel audio, making it ideal for media consumption.
  • Single Cable Solution: Using HDMI eliminates the need for separate audio and video cables, simplifying your setup.

What If Your Laptop Lacks an HDMI Port?

If your laptap does not come with an HDMI port, don’t worry. You still have options:

  1. Use an Adapter: You can use USB-C to HDMI, Mini DisplayPort to HDMI, or VGA to HDMI adapters, depending on the ports available on your laptop.

  2. Consider Wireless Solutions: Technologies like Miracast or Chromecast can stream content wirelessly from your laptop to an HDMI-enabled TV or monitor.

Common HDMI Issues and Solutions

Sometimes, technical hiccups may occur when connecting your laptop to an external display. Here’s how to troubleshoot some common HDMI problems.

Black Screen on External Display

  • Check Connections: Ensure that the HDMI cable is securely inserted into both the laptop and external display.
  • Select the Correct Input: Confirm that the right HDMI input is selected on your external display.

No Sound from External Display

  • Check Sound Settings: In the sound settings of your laptop, ensure the output is set to the HDMI device.
  • Update Drivers: Make sure your audio and display drivers are up to date.

Image Quality Issues

  • Adjust Display Settings: Ensure the resolution settings match the external display’s native resolution.
  • Inspect the HDMI Cable: Sometimes, a damaged HDMI cable can cause quality issues. Consider replacing it if needed.

What types of HDMI connectors are there?

There are several types of HDMI connectors used in various devices. The most common types are HDMI Type A (standard), Type C (mini), and Type D (micro). HDMI Type A is the standard connector found on most laptops, TVs, and monitors, while Type C is often used for portable devices, such as camcorders and tablets. Type D is the smallest connector meant for smartphones and other small devices, providing the same functionality in a more compact form.

In addition to these connector types, there are also different versions of HDMI, such as HDMI 1.4, 2.0, and the latest 2.1. Each version supports various features, including higher bandwidth, 4K video, and enhanced audio capabilities. When connecting devices, it’s essential to ensure that you’re using the appropriate HDMI cable that corresponds to the ports on both your laptop and the external device for optimal performance.

What if my laptop does not have an HDMI port?

If your laptop doesn’t have an HDMI port, there are several alternatives you can consider. Many modern laptops come with USB-C or Thunderbolt ports that support video output. If your laptop has either of these ports, you can use a USB-C to HDMI adapter or a Thunderbolt to HDMI cable to connect to an external display. This provides a similar experience, allowing you to output audio and video signals.

Another option is to utilize wireless display technologies, such as Miracast or Chromecast. These solutions allow you to cast your screen onto compatible TVs without the need for physical cables. Keep in mind that these wireless options may have some latency and might not provide the same level of quality as a wired HDMI connection. However, they offer flexibility and ease of use for casual streaming or presentations.

What resolutions can I expect when using HDMI on my laptop?

The resolution you can achieve using HDMI on your laptop largely depends on the HDMI version supported by both your laptop and the external display you are connecting to. With HDMI 1.4, you can typically expect to support up to 4K resolution (3840 x 2160 pixels) at 30Hz. HDMI 2.0 improves upon this, allowing for 4K resolution at 60Hz, providing smoother visuals, which is especially important for gaming, video playback, and high-resolution graphics applications.

For those using HDMI 2.1, you can reach even higher resolutions and refresh rates, such as 8K (7680 x 4320 pixels) at 60Hz or 4K at 120Hz, making it an outstanding option for gamers and multimedia professionals. However, be sure that both your laptop and the external display support these higher resolutions and refresh rates. It’s also worth noting that the quality of the HDMI cable can impact performance, so using a high-speed HDMI cable allows you to maximize your resolution and refresh rate capabilities.
